Korbel is Limba-Limba-Ayous-Limba-Limba construction so look for something similar.

So you're looking at Donic Appelgren, Donic Walder Senso, Stiga Allround Classic, Yasaka Sweden Classic. At least the Donic and Yasaka are about half the price. Yinhe makes an M-4 with that construction which would be cheapest but it's hard to find.

These blade have the same plies but play way different. A Korbel with 90g+ is in the low OFF range (https://ttgearlab.wordpress.com/2019/02/18/dhs-hurricane-long-5-3-overview-lab-test/ has a nice comparison). Appelgren Allplay or Allround Classic are much slower (ALL or ALL- if below 80g)
